Jak przekierować całą pocztę z jednej domeny do drugiej w Postfix?

12

Mam dwie formy tej samej nazwy domeny, jedna jest częstym błędem w pisowni drugiej, powiedzmy tedswidgets.com i tedswigets.com.

Chciałbym przekierować całą pocztę dla <someone> @ tedswigets.com do tego samego <someone> @ tedswidgets.com.

Jest mnóstwo informacji o tym, jak złapać całą pocztę z domeny i przekierować ją na jeden adres, ale nie chcę tego robić - chcę przechwycić całą pocztę z domeny i przekierować ją, zachowując część nazwy użytkownika i przypisz go do równoważnego adresu w drugiej domenie.

Przepraszam, powinienem wspomnieć, że używam wirtualnych domen aliasów i mam wiele innych domen, dla których obsługuję pocztę e-mail na tym serwerze. Te dwie domeny są jedynymi z wielu, które muszą się nawzajem odzwierciedlać.

thomasrutter
źródło

Odpowiedzi:

12

Dodaj tedswigets.com do listy virtual_alias_domains, a następnie w pliku wirtualnym dodaj:

@tedswigets.com       @tedswidgets.com

Zgodnie z wirtualnym (5), gdy wynik ma postać @domena, wynik staje się tym samym użytkownikiem w innej domenie . Więc @tedswigets przechwytuje wszystkie e-maile [email protected], a wynik @tedswidgets spowoduje, że stanie się [email protected].

TimS
źródło
W tej chwili nic nie trzeba robić virtual_alias_domains, wystarczy część virtualpliku.
Simon Woodside
Plik wirtualny to lista virtual_alias_domains.
thomasrutter